Chapter 01

The Anatomy of Heat: Understanding Traditional Ondol Mechanics

While Western residential architecture historically relied on localized vertical flame sources like stone fireplaces, ancient Korea took a fundamentally different approach to thermodynamics by laying fire horizontally beneath the earth. Known as Ondol (온돌) or Gudeul, this brilliant subterranean heating system is an absolute marvel of eco-friendly engineering. The structural sequence begins at the kitchen hearth, the Agungi, where wood is burned for daily cooking. Instead of letting the intense thermal energy escape directly upward through a kitchen chimney, the hot smoke is forced horizontally into low channels beneath the living room floor called Gorae. As the fiery air travels along these winding pathways, it transfers its immense heat into thick, heavy mud-plastered slate stones called Gudeuljang, which gradually radiate consistent warmth into the living environment above before the cooled smoke is cleanly expelled out through an external chimney.

Chapter 02

Thermodynamic Advantages: The Health and Efficiency of Radiant Warmth

The clear operational benefits of Ondol over conventional forced-air heating systems are deeply rooted in basic human biology and physics. Standard convection heaters blow dry, turbulent gusts of air that cause immediate atmospheric dryness, aggravate respiratory passages, and swirl ambient indoor allergens. Ondol, conversely, works through highly soothing far-infrared radiant heat. The stone floor acts as a massive thermal battery, gently emitting energy upward to warm objects and human bodies directly rather than just drying out the surrounding air. This mechanism perfectly satisfies the ancient Eastern medical ideal of Duhan-jogyeol—keeping the head refreshingly cool and the feet exceptionally warm—which naturally boosts systemic blood circulation, stabilizes the nervous system, and enhances overall immune resilience.

Chapter 03

The Architectural Constraints: Weighing the Structural Disadvantages

Despite its undisputed comfort, the traditional wood-burning stone Ondol model carried severe structural and logistical limitations that restricted its modern scalability. Because the stone mass requires massive energy inputs to overcome initial thermal inertia, a traditional 구들방 takes several hours to heat up, making responsive temperature adjustments completely impossible. Furthermore, any structural shifting over time can create invisible micro-fissures in the under-floor mud plaster layers, running the dangerous risk of leaking toxic carbon monoxide gas directly into the sleeping chamber. The heavy stone and dirt foundations also made it structurally impossible to stack rooms vertically, restricting traditional Korean Hanok residences to single-story floor plans for centuries.

Chapter 04

The Hearth of Togetherness: Shaping Korean Floor-Sitting Culture

Beyond its physical utility, Ondol is the ultimate cultural architect of the unique Korean lifestyle and its deeply collaborative family dynamic. Because the physical floor was always the warmest, safest surface in the entire house, it naturally gave birth to a highly sophisticated floor-sitting (좌식) culture. Instead of segregating rooms for single functions with heavy wooden chairs and elevated beds, Korean spaces became highly fluid and multi-functional. A single room could serve as a dining hall by laying down a low table, a social salon during the afternoon, and a cozy bedroom at night by rolling out soft, thick cotton mattresses directly onto the radiant floorboards, keeping furniture minimal and organic.

Jina: "The heart of every Korean home was historically the Areatmok—the specific spot on the floor closest to the kitchen stove. It was an unwritten household law to reserve this absolute warmest space for elderly parents or exhausted family members returning from the fields, making the floor itself a physical expression of deep family affection and **Jeong (情)**."

Chapter 05

The Evolution: Transitioning to Modern Hydronic Radiant Systems

As South Korea rapidly modernized and urbanized during the mid-20th century, the historic wood-burning stone Ondol underwent a massive technological revolution to fit high-density vertical living. Engineers masterfully substituted the unpredictable smoke channels and dangerous masonry with an ultra-safe, highly responsive network of flexible **underfloor hot water pipes** connected to central gas or electric boilers. This brilliant technological adaptation completely eliminated the threat of carbon monoxide leaks and vastly reduced structural weight, allowing the iconic comfort of uniform radiant floor heating to be installed across thousands of high-rise apartment complexes nationwide, ensuring that 99% of modern Koreans still enjoy the ancestral floor-sitting lifestyle today.

Chapter 06

The 2026 Global Phenomenon: Hydronic Underfloor Heating as Premium Wellness

In the global real estate landscape of 2026, the modern evolution of Ondol—widely known internationally as Hydronic Underfloor Radiant Heating—has emerged as a massive multi-billion dollar premium wellness asset. As governments enforce strict green building mandates and promote low-temperature heating setups compatible with renewable air-source heat pumps, Western luxury developments are rapidly phasing out dusty metal radiators. The global radiant market is experiencing incredible double-digit growth, with discerning homeowners demanding silent, invisible, dust-free heating infrastructure that maximizes valuable wall space and perfectly aligns with modern biophilic architectural standards.
